The Role of an Immigration Attorney in Sacramento
An attorney licensed in immigration law specializes in various aspects of U.S. immigration law, which governs the entry, stay, and status of foreign nationals in the country. Immigration law covers a wide range of issues such as visa applications, asylum petitions, green card applications, family reunification, deportation defense, and naturalization processes. Without the expertise of a licensed immigration attorney, individuals may struggle to understand the legal requirements and processes involved.
